Yan · Medicine 2026 · retrospective case-control study · n=240

Clinical value of the systemic immune-inflammation index in patients with Crohn disease.

What was done

A retrospective case-control study evaluated the systemic immune-inflammation index (SII = neutrophil × platelet / lymphocyte), platelet-to-lymphocyte ratio (PLR), and neutrophil-to-lymphocyte ratio (NLR) in 119 patients with Crohn disease (CD) and 121 age- and sex-matched healthy controls at a single center between 2014 and 2023. Endoscopic activity was measured via the CD Endoscopic Index of Severity (CDEIS) and Simple Endoscopic Score for CD (SES-CD). Multivariable linear regression and receiver operating characteristic (ROC) curves evaluated SII's association with and diagnostic utility for penetrating CD.

What was found

SII was significantly higher in CD patients than in healthy individuals (P < .05). Among CD patients, SII was higher in males versus females and in patients with low versus high body mass index (P < .05). SII, PLR, and NLR showed positive correlations with CDEIS (R = 0.298–0.370, P < .01) and SES-CD (R = 0.309–0.382, P < .01), numerically higher than CRP (CDEIS: R = 0.252, P = .009; SES-CD: R = 0.295, P = .002). Penetrating disease was independently associated with SII (beta = 0.455, t = 5.250, P < .001). For detecting penetrating CD, SII had an ROC area under the curve of 0.710, with a cutoff of 1745.85 yielding 0.615 sensitivity and 0.783 specificity.

Why it matters

SII is an inexpensive, routine laboratory marker that tracks endoscopic inflammation and may help identify penetrating disease phenotype in Crohn disease.

Limits

The study is a single-center retrospective case-control analysis with modest sample size (n = 119 cases). Correlations with endoscopic indices were weak to moderate (R ~ 0.30–0.38), and diagnostic performance for penetrating disease was fair (AUC 0.710) with low sensitivity (61.5%). The abstract does not state whether immunosuppressive medications affecting cell counts were adjusted for.
